    Simulation of the Partial Reflection by the Critical Latitude with a Linear Model. Part II: Stationary Wave Responses to Total Forcing

    Source: Journal of the Atmospheric Sciences:;1991:;Volume( 048 ):;issue: 013::page 1529
    Author:
    Ruosteenoja, Kimmo
    DOI: 10.1175/1520-0469(1991)048<1529:SOTPRB>2.0.CO;2
    Publisher: American Meteorological Society
    Abstract: The total response of a linear two-layer stationary wave model to all the forcing functions (mountains, diabatic heating, nonlinear eddy fluxes) was calculated using various reflection coefficients for the critical latitude (CL). The reflectivity was regulated by modifying the y-derivative of the absolute vorticity near the CL. The vertical resolution of the model is so low that no CL reflection coefficient produced anything better than a mediocre simulation. A two-layer model, however, proved to be considerably better than a single-layer model. The best simulations were obtained with low CL reflectivities.
